首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用带条件的sql查询实现数据合并

使用带条件的SQL查询实现数据合并是通过在查询语句中使用JOIN操作符将多个表的数据按照指定的条件合并在一起。具体步骤如下:

  1. 确定需要合并的表:根据需求确定需要合并的表,并理解每个表的结构和字段含义。
  2. 确定合并条件:根据需求确定合并的条件,即哪些字段需要匹配才能进行合并。可以使用WHERE子句来指定条件。
  3. 使用JOIN操作符:根据合并条件,使用JOIN操作符将需要合并的表连接起来。常用的JOIN操作符有INNER JOIN、LEFT JOIN、RIGHT JOIN和FULL JOIN,根据需求选择合适的操作符。
  4. 编写SQL查询语句:根据以上步骤,编写SQL查询语句,将需要合并的表和合并条件结合起来。示例查询语句如下:
  5. 编写SQL查询语句:根据以上步骤,编写SQL查询语句,将需要合并的表和合并条件结合起来。示例查询语句如下:
  6. 其中,table1和table2是需要合并的表,column是合并条件的字段,condition是额外的条件。
  7. 执行查询语句:将编写好的查询语句在数据库中执行,获取合并后的数据结果。

使用带条件的SQL查询实现数据合并的优势是可以根据具体的需求和条件进行灵活的数据合并操作,提高数据处理的效率和准确性。

应用场景:

  • 在电子商务领域,可以使用带条件的SQL查询实现订单和产品信息的合并,以便进行订单统计和分析。
  • 在社交媒体平台中,可以使用带条件的SQL查询实现用户信息和帖子信息的合并,以便进行用户行为分析和推荐算法的优化。
  • 在物流行业中,可以使用带条件的SQL查询实现订单信息和物流信息的合并,以便进行物流跟踪和配送优化。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云数据库(TencentDB):提供高性能、可扩展的云数据库服务,支持多种数据库引擎。链接地址:https://cloud.tencent.com/product/cdb
  • 腾讯云云服务器(CVM):提供弹性计算能力,支持按需购买和弹性伸缩。链接地址:https://cloud.tencent.com/product/cvm
  • 腾讯云人工智能(AI):提供多种人工智能服务,包括图像识别、语音识别、自然语言处理等。链接地址:https://cloud.tencent.com/product/ai
  • 腾讯云物联网(IoT):提供全面的物联网解决方案,包括设备接入、数据管理、应用开发等。链接地址:https://cloud.tencent.com/product/iot
  • 腾讯云移动开发(Mobile):提供移动应用开发和运营的云服务,包括移动应用托管、推送服务等。链接地址:https://cloud.tencent.com/product/mobile
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

3分28秒

Java教程 2 数据查询SQL操作 11 条件的优先级 学习猿地

32分1秒

尚硅谷-13-SQL使用规范与数据的导入

11分14秒

day03/上午/049-尚硅谷-尚融宝-查询条件的优先级和数据更新

15分55秒

084_尚硅谷大数据技术_Flink理论_Table API和Flink SQL(五)_表的查询

7分26秒

sql_helper - SQL自动优化

55分5秒

【动力节点】Oracle教程-01-Oracle概述

44分57秒

【动力节点】Oracle教程-03-简单SQL语句

58分13秒

【动力节点】Oracle教程-05_Oracle函数

57分14秒

【动力节点】Oracle教程-07-多表查询

46分58秒

【动力节点】Oracle教程-09-DML语句

20分17秒

【动力节点】Oracle教程-11-数据库对象

39分44秒

【动力节点】Oracle教程-13-数据库对象

领券